Frequently Asked Questions about Pewaukee
How much are Studio apartments in Pewaukee?
There are currently 35 Studio Apartments in Pewaukee with rent ranges from $845 to $2,860 with an average price of $1,452.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Pewaukee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Pewaukee ranges from $561 to $3,505 with an average monthly rent of $1,576.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Pewaukee c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Pewaukee range from $747 to $5,780.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,957.
How expensive are Pewaukee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 27 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Pewaukee on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,154 to $6,320 - averaging $2,424 for the location.
